What Is a Sheath Wedding Dress?

The column or sheath wedding dress is distinguished by its form-fitting silhouette that follows the body’s natural contours. This design appeals to contemporary brides with a flair for traditional elegance since it exudes understated sophistication. The sheath silhouette is adaptable and may be used for various wedding types, including elegant ballroom and beach weddings.

Key Features of Sheath Wedding Dresses

  1. Streamlined Elegance: Sheath dresses feature a straight, streamlined silhouette that flows effortlessly over the body. This silhouette is free from excessive volume, creating a clean and sophisticated aesthetic.
  2. Fabric Choices: Sheath dresses are often crafted from lightweight and flowing fabrics such as silk, satin, chiffon, and crepe. These materials enhance the dress’s fluidity and movement.
  3. Neckline and Sleeve Options: Sheath wedding dresses can feature a range of necklines, from plunging V-necks to delicate sweetheart styles. Similarly, you can opt for various sleeve lengths or a sleeveless look.
  4. Minimalist Embellishments: While some sheath dresses may feature subtle embellishments like lace appliqués or beading, the emphasis is on the dress’s silhouette rather than intricate detailing.

Is the Sheath Wedding Dress Silhouette Right for You?

Choosing the perfect wedding dress is a deeply personal decision. To determine if the sheath silhouette aligns with your style and preferences, consider the following factors:

Body Type Compatibility

The sheath silhouette is particularly well-suited for brides with a slender or hourglass figure. It lengthens your frame and draws attention to your natural curves. The sheath silhouette is an excellent choice if you’re aiming for a minimalist and modern look.

Wedding Venue and Theme

Consider your wedding venue and theme. Sheath wedding dresses are adaptable and go well with grand cathedral and beach weddings. They also harmonize well with contemporary and city-chic wedding themes.

Comfort and Movement

Sheath dresses are celebrated for their comfort and ease of movement. If you envision dancing the night away without the hindrance of a voluminous skirt, the sheath silhouette offers the freedom you desire.

FAQs About Sheath Wedding Dresses

Can a sheath wedding dress work for a formal, black-tie wedding?

The sheath wedding dress can be enhanced to fit flawlessly in a formal, black-tie wedding duo to its sleek and classy style. Select luxurious fabrics like satin or silk, and consider embellishments like beading or sequins. Pair it with statement accessories and a stylish updo for a classy and sophisticated look.

What body shape does the sheath silhouette flatter the most?

The sheath silhouette makes brides with an hourglass or rectangular body shape look especially beautiful. Your natural curves are highlighted by the sheath wedding dress’s form-fitting shape, which also gives you a balanced, streamlined appearance. However, brides of various body types can still rock this silhouette by selecting the right fabrics and proportions to enhance their features.

Are there plus-size sheath wedding dress options available?

Many bridal designers offer a range of sheath wedding dress options in plus sizes, ensuring that every bride can find a silhouette that makes her feel confident and beautiful. Look for dresses with strategic seaming and supportive undergarments to create a flattering fit. Embrace fabrics with a bit of stretch for comfort without sacrificing style.

Can I wear a long train with a sheath wedding dress?

While the sheath silhouette typically leans towards a more streamlined look, you can still incorporate a modest train to add an element of drama and elegance. Opt for a train that complements the overall design of the dress without overpowering it. A chapel-length or sweep train can create a graceful and balanced effect, enhancing the sophistication of your bridal look.
